NoVA Teachers Unions Call For Return To Virtual Schooling: Watch
Education associations from across Northern Virginia on Monday called on state leaders to reverse school reopenings and return to virtual learning as cases of the coronavirus continued to climb in the area.

Fairfax County Schools To Pause Return Of Next Student Cohort
Fairfax County Public Schools is delaying the return of a fifth cohort of students that were scheduled to return on Tuesday, Nov. 17.

Mobile Groomer Giving Adoptable NoVA Dogs A 'Day At The Spa'
Adorable and adoptable, dogs in South Riding will soon have a rather special treat thanks to a new business in town. Woolfie's South Riding-Aldie, which will premier its new mobile pet spa, is coming to the Friends of Homeless Animal (FOHA) shelter on Friday to offer free grooming and nail-trimming to some 10 to 14 dogs.
Virginia's 2,677 New Coronavirus Cases Include Weekend Backlog
The Virginia Department of Health reported 2,677 new coronavirus cases on Sunday, reflecting a backlog from the weekend.
Lee Statue Replacement In U.S. Capitol Studied By VA Leaders
(Capital News Service) State leaders are seeking public input on what individual should replace a statue of former Confederate Gen. Robert E. Lee located in the U.S. Capitol.
